How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Liberal Arts / Sciences & Humanities from Shorter Cost?

$24,044 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Shorter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

Part-time undergraduates at Shorter paid an average of $551 per credit hour in 2022-2023. This tuition was the same for both in-state and out-of-state students.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In State Out of State
Tuition $23,514 $23,514
Fees $530 $530
Books and Supplies $1,200 $1,200
On Campus Room and Board $9,784 $9,784
On Campus Other Expenses $2,160 $2,160

Shorter Liberal Arts / Sciences & Humanities Bachelor’s Program Diversity

For the most recent academic year available, 25% of liberal arts / sciences & humanities bachelor's degrees went to men and 75% went to women.

Shorter Liberal Arts / Sciences & Humanities Associate’s Program Diversity

Of the 17 students who earned an associate's degree in Liberal Arts / Sciences & Humanities from Shorter in 2021-2022, 29% were men and 71% were women.
